Sr. Consultant, CompensationNew York, United States of America
WHAT YOU WILL BE DOING
USA Job Function Description: Designs, analyzes and implements the compensation philosophy for the company. Develops, implements, administers and maintains compensation programs (e.g., base pay, short- and long-term incentive pay) for all employees. Administers and/or modifies compensation programs to ensure market competitiveness and compliance with legislation.
Essential Functions/Responsibilty Statements:
Responsible for management and delivery of Executive and/or General compensation projects as assigned.
Directs and completes detailed analyses to support the design and development of compensation programs to better align corporate compensation structure with current industry trends and business needs.
Acts as subject matter expert to compensation team specifically with company HR policies and practices, ensuring compliance with applicable laws and regulatory requirements. Considered a chief liaison with Group and SAN US Legal contacts on executive compensation matters and Group led projects impacting Compensation, including applicable policy reviews and updates.
Partners with leadership to design and develop company compensation strategy.
Manages and/or participates in SAN US wide projects (e.g., MRT designation, GPG/EPG, Equity Administration, etc.) in partnership with Compensation partners, HRIS and other HR Partners
Builds strong relationships with colleagues, including HR Business Partners, Communications, Talent, Finance, HR Operations, HR Leadership and Group contacts.
Manage Board, HR and Benefits Committee agendas, timelines, internal meeting preparation, meeting management and coordination; material development
Participates in compensation related audits
Participate in the design, development, and presentation of content for manager trainings, communications.
Consults with business and HR leaders on a variety of compensation-related topics and educates on best practices, communication tools and techniques, and provides guidance on a variety of compensation related topics.
Assists in the management and administration of the annual salary and incentive programs, including writing program documentation and employee communications and working with HRIS team to ensure program system functionality is accurate.
Conducts ongoing data audits ensuring data accuracy and integrity of all compensation-related information in all HR systems, tools and resources.
Coordinates and partners as SME on addressing potential Malus & Clawback events across SAN US entities; liaise with Group as required.
Participates in annual competitive market of select executive compensation positions, builds recommendations /board presentations.
Evaluates job content and formulate recommendations to business on ranges, title, pay, and FLSA exemption status based on analyses of duties, internal equity and market competitiveness, and communicates outcomes to HR and Managers.

We’re Santander US, and we’re wholly owned by Santander Group, a global financial institution that serves more than 100 million customers worldwide. Here in the United States, we employ 17,000+ people and serve more than 5 million customers through our businesses:
• Santander Holdings USA Inc.
• Santander Bank, N.A., our retail and commercial
• Santander Consumer USA, our consumer auto finance business
• Santander Private Banking, serving non-U.S. resident, high-net-worth
• Santander Investment Securities, our investing arm for institutional investors and emerging market trading operations
